Variability
Variability
A measure of the spread of scores in a dataset.
Range
Range
The difference between the highest and lowest scores in a dataset.
Deviation
Deviation
The distance of each score from the mean.

Variance
- Averages the squared deviations.
- Provides a more comprehensive measure of variability.
- Formula: Variance = S² = SS/(N-1)
- SS is the Sum of Squares.
- N is the number of observations.
- Standard deviation is the square root of variance.
Sample Variance Calculation
- For a sample: s² = SS/(N-1)
- ΣΧ² - (ΣΧ)²/N
- Dividing by (N-1) instead of N gives a better estimate of the population variance.
